Louisville (/ˈluːivɪl/ (listen) LOO-ee-vil, US: /ˈluːɪvɪl/ (listen) LOO-ə-vəl, locally /ˈlʊvɪl/ (listen) LUUV-əl) is the largest city in the Commonwealth of Kentucky and the 28th most-populous city in the United States.[a] Louisville is the historical seat and, since 2003, the nominal seat of Jefferson County, on the Indiana border.

Named after King Louis XVI of France, Louisville was founded in 1778 by George Rogers Clark, making it one of the oldest cities west of the Appalachians. With nearby Falls of the Ohio as the only major obstruction to river traffic between the upper Ohio River and the Gulf of Mexico, the settlement first grew as a portage site. It was the founding city of the Louisville and Nashville Railroad, which grew into a 6,000-mile (9,700 km) system across 13 states.

Today, the city is known as the home of boxer Muhammad Ali, the Kentucky Derby, Kentucky Fried Chicken, the University of Louisville and its Cardinals, Louisville Slugger baseball bats, and three of Kentucky's six Fortune 500 companies: Humana, Kindred Healthcare, and Yum! Brands. Muhammad Ali International Airport, Louisville's main commercial airport, hosts UPS's worldwide hub.

Zada County (Zanda County), which means "grassy places downstream" in Tibetan, belongs to Ali Prefecture of Tibet Autonomous region and has jurisdiction over counties under Ali Prefecture. Located in the western part of the Tibet Autonomous region and the Xiangquan River Basin, it is one of the border counties in Ali region. The total area is 24601.59 square kilometers. With a total population of 10,000 (2003), it is the least populous county in the country. Tuolin neighborhood committee of the county people's government in Tuolin town. Zada County is Tibetan except a small number of Han and Hui. The county government is located in Tuolin Town, 3700 meters above sea level and 1760 kilometers away from Lhasa. It is the political, economic and cultural center of the county. Zada was originally a territory of Zabuzong and Dabazong.
